Key Dishes to Expect at the Feast

When indulging in a luau spread, several iconic dishes stand out. The centerpiece is often the kalua pig, slow-cooked in an underground oven, which delivers a smoky, tender taste unique to Hawaiian cooking. Other staples include poi, a smooth and slightly tangy taro root paste that might be new for some but is central to the culinary Fire Knife Show Hawaii experience. Fresh lomi lomi salmon provides a refreshing contrast with its bright, salted flavors mixed with diced tomatoes and onions. Additional side dishes often incorporate tropical fruits, sweet potatoes, and traditional desserts such as haupia, a coconut milk pudding, rounding out the diverse palate offered at a luau.

Enhancing the Experience with Cultural Entertainment

Beyond the delicious food, a luau is a sensory celebration featuring cultural performances that bring the island’s stories to life. Hula dancing, chanting, and live music set a vibrant rhythm throughout the evening. One of the most thrilling highlights often includes a captivating fire knife show, where skilled performers dazzle audiences with their daring and graceful maneuvers using flaming knives. Such entertainment adds an unforgettable layer of excitement, making the event more than just a meal but a full cultural immersion rooted in Hawaiian heritage.
